All benefits Civil service – enforcement and development The ZIVI is responsible for admission to civil service, the support of civil service personnel (Zivis) and the deployment companies within the Federal Department of Economic Affairs, Education and Research (WBF). It enables persons who refuse military service for reasons of conscience to fulfill their service obligation.
